Trader Who Called Oct 10 Crash Takes $1.3M Bitcoin Loss, Still Betting on Ethereum
The crypto community is buzzing after the Bitcoin trader loss that shocked the market this week. The trader, who correctly predicted the Oct 10 market crash, has now closed all his Bitcoin longs with a staggering $1.3 million loss. Despite the setback, he remains confident, maintaining a long position in 40,000 Ethereum (ETH) at 5x leverage.
The decision has garnered considerable attention from both traders and analysts. Many are asking why one would exit Bitcoin at a loss while doubling down on Ethereum long positions in a market with no direction. Bitcoin appears to be exhausted and Ethereum is holding up at much better technical levels. So it could either be an epic rebound or a costly mistake.
Market reactions have been divided. Some see the trader’s decision as a calculated risk aligned with long-term fundamentals, while others fear it reflects growing uncertainty in the crypto bull cycle’s next phase.
Why the Trader Is Holding Ethereum Long at 5x Leverage
Although the trader has dropped their Bitcoin position, he remains committed to a large long position in Ethereum due to his view that ETH could outperform in the next rally. Since early November, Ethereum has been improving on-chain activity, increasing staking volumes, and increasing developer adoption
Analysts say that the trader’s choice aligns with increasing optimism around Ethereum’s ecosystem and the likelihood that ETH will lead the next phase of growth in the market. The 5x leverage indicates strong conviction, but estimates of leverage also suggest risk if the market swings unfavorably.
